Transaction ddbefa1016406929e743e86752b2e0c1fe6049e2584807b1f41764f9c8a59c99

block
e2277449957307dbb1681bfa85464f69bae8c52eae86b5be0d39c54afdee97bd

1 Input

2 Outputs